Australia Insulated Glass Market Overview, 2031

Australia Insulated Glass market is anticipated to grow over 6.4% CAGR from 2026 to 2031, driven by energy-efficient building demand.

Insulated glass market of Australia has shown steady performance, supported by growth in construction, infrastructure, and energy-efficient building initiatives. Drivers of growth include rising demand for sustainable housing, stricter energy efficiency regulations, and consumer preference for thermal comfort and noise reduction. The purpose and benefits of insulated glass lie in reducing heat transfer, improving acoustic insulation, lowering energy bills, and enhancing indoor comfort. Historically, insulated glass was introduced in Australia in the late 20th century, initially used in commercial buildings, before expanding into residential applications in the 1990s as energy efficiency gained prominence. The scope of products includes double-glazed units, triple-glazed units, low-emissivity coated glass, and laminated insulated panels. The scope of technology extends to vacuum-insulated glass, smart coatings, self-cleaning surfaces, and integration with photovoltaic systems. Market components involve raw material suppliers, glass processors, window manufacturers, distributors, and end-users across residential, commercial, and industrial sectors. Policies emphasize compliance with Australian Building Codes Board (ABCB) energy efficiency standards, Green Star ratings, and sustainability frameworks. Challenges include high installation costs, limited awareness in rural markets, and competition from alternative materials. Cultural trends highlight Australia’s strong focus on eco-friendly living, urban noise reduction, and sustainable architecture, with customer behaviour showing preference for customized, aesthetically appealing, and energy-efficient glass solutions. Connection to the parent construction materials market is strong, as insulated glass forms a critical sub-segment enabling green building practices and modern architectural design. The adoption of prefabricated construction methods is increasing demand for insulated glass units tailored to modular housing. Customers are showing growing interest in smart-glass solutions with dynamic tinting, reflecting evolving lifestyle preferences.

According to the research report, "Australia Insulated Glass Overview, 2031," published by Bonafide Research, the Australia Insulated Glass is anticipated to grow at more than 6.4% CAGR from 2026 to 2031.The competitive landscape of Australia’s insulated glass market blends global manufacturers with local processors and distributors. International firms such as Saint-Gobain, AGC Glass, and Guardian Industries operate alongside local players like Viridian Glass, O’Brien Glass, and Australian Insulated Glass (AIG). Their products and services include double-glazed units, laminated insulated panels, low-E coated glass, and customized architectural solutions. Local firms’ USPs lie in regional expertise, compliance with Australian building codes, and strong after-sales support. Business models vary global firms emphasize large-scale supply contracts and R&D-driven innovation, while local companies rely on direct distribution, project-based customization, and partnerships with builders and architects. Price ranges differ significantly, basic double-glazed units may cost AUD 250-400 per square meter, while advanced triple-glazed or smart-coated glass can exceed AUD 600-800 depending on specifications. Market trends include adoption of smart glass technologies, expansion of triple glazing in premium housing, and integration of insulated glass into prefabricated building systems. Opportunities are strong in urban housing, commercial office towers, and sustainable infrastructure projects, where demand for energy-efficient materials is rising. Latest news highlights Viridian Glass expanding its production capacity for low-E insulated units, O’Brien Glass launching new noise-reduction glazing solutions, and AIG partnering with local developers on sustainable housing projects. The market is also witnessing collaborations between universities and manufacturers on nanotechnology coatings and solar-integrated insulated glass, reinforcing Australia’s role in advancing sustainable construction innovation. Local firms are expanding into retrofit glazing services for older buildings, tapping into urban renewal projects. Several companies are investing in automation and robotics for glass processing, improving efficiency and reducing production costs.

The Australia insulated glass market is segmented into double glazed glass, triple glazed glass, and vacuum insulated glass (VIG), each offering distinct performance benefits and applications. These product types illustrate how double glazing anchors mainstream demand, triple glazing addresses premium efficiency needs, and VIG drives innovation in Australia’s insulated glass market, reflecting the balance between affordability, performance, and advanced technology. Double glazed glass is the most widely used product type, consisting of two panes separated by an air or inert gas layer. In Australia, it is extensively adopted in residential and commercial construction to improve thermal insulation, reduce energy consumption, and enhance acoustic performance. Its cost‑effectiveness and availability make it the preferred choice for mainstream projects, particularly in urban areas where energy efficiency regulations are increasingly stringent. Triple glazed glass provides superior insulation by incorporating three panes with multiple gas‑filled cavities, offering enhanced thermal resistance and noise reduction compared to double glazing. In Australia, demand for triple glazed glass is growing in premium housing, office complexes, and sustainable building projects, where higher performance standards justify the additional cost. It is particularly valued in colder regions and energy‑conscious developments aiming to achieve green building certifications. Vacuum insulated glass (VIG) represents the most advanced segment, utilizing a vacuum layer between panes to deliver exceptional thermal efficiency in a thinner profile. In Australia, VIG is gaining traction in high‑end architectural projects, retrofitting of heritage buildings, and applications where space constraints demand slim yet high‑performance solutions. Its ability to combine lightweight design with superior insulation makes it attractive for modern facades and energy‑positive buildings, though adoption is moderated by higher production costs.

The Australia insulated glass market is segmented into construction, automotive, and electronics, each reflecting distinct demand drivers and performance requirements. These end user industries illustrate how construction anchors mainstream demand through sustainability, automotive drives innovation in comfort and efficiency, and electronics expands niche applications, shaping the evolving role of insulated glass in Australia’s economy. Construction is the largest end‑user, with insulated glass widely adopted in residential, commercial, and institutional buildings to improve energy efficiency, thermal comfort, and acoustic insulation. In Australia, stricter building codes and sustainability initiatives are accelerating the use of double and triple glazed units in urban housing, office towers, and infrastructure projects. Developers and architects increasingly specify insulated glass to reduce heating and cooling costs, aligning with green building certifications and consumer demand for eco‑friendly solutions. Automotive applications represent another significant segment, where insulated glass is used in windshields, side windows, and sunroofs to enhance passenger comfort, safety, and fuel efficiency. In Australia, rising demand for electric and luxury vehicles is driving adoption of advanced glazing technologies that minimize solar heat gain, reduce noise, and improve aerodynamics. Automotive manufacturers are also integrating vacuum insulated glass in premium models to meet consumer expectations for quieter cabins and improved climate control. Electronics is an emerging segment, where insulated glass is utilized in display panels, smart devices, and specialized equipment requiring thermal stability and durability. In Australia, growth in consumer electronics and industrial electronics manufacturing is fostering demand for high‑performance glass that supports clarity, resilience, and integration with touch and sensor technologies.
